Couple Separates On Wedding Day Over A Song Played On The Request Of The Bride

Couple Separates On Wedding Day Over A Song Played On The Request Of The Bride

According to reports, a guy divorced his wife after she requested and danced to a song during their wedding, causing a major family feud.

After a quarrel during their Baghdad celebrations, the couple ended things, setting a new record for the shortest marriage.

According to local witnesses, the woman requested Lamis Kan’s Syrian song Mesaytara. The translation of the title is ‘I am dominant or I will control you’.

The lyrics of the song begins like this: “I am dominant; you will be ruled under my strict instructions, I will drive you crazy if you looked at other girls on the street.

“Yes, I’m dominant, you’re my piece of sugar. As long as you’re with me, you’ll walk under my command.”

The bride was said to be dancing to the song and having a good time at her wedding, but the groom’s family was not happy, resulting in a major feud between the two families.

This isn’t the first time this has happened; in Jordan last year, the song was blamed for another divorce.

The quick divorce isn’t the only wedding mishap this week; following a cruel prank, a groom prohibited his sister from his big day.

The undisclosed spouse wrote to Slate’s Dear Prudence agony aunt column about how the 20-year-old sister revealed during the party that she had brought along “a special surprise guest”

She then brought in “a skeleton dressed up in a ‘sister of the bride’ t-shirt”. The ‘joke’ is that the bride’s younger sister died when she was only 16 years old.

The letter’s unnamed author is understandably enraged by his sister’s callous surprise,’ and is currently not communicating with her, noting, “I don’t know what you could even say”

Even though his sister has never been fond of his fiancée, they “still can’t believe she did something so theatrically cruel.”

Moreover, the whole of their family now wants the writer to apologize, condemning her acts as those of a “dumb kid” who “overstepped the mark” in her attempt to be “edgy” The sister, who the family claims is really remorseful about everything, hasn’t said anything other than to advise their sibling to “get over it, it wasn’t like it was ‘dead sister’s’ ACTUAL skeleton.”

The enraged partner, on the other hand, believes they can’t just push it aside and has decided to stick to their decision.
